How WWE Plans To Keep Fans Safe Attending WrestleMania 37

As, previously reported today tickets for WrestleMania 37 go on-sale this Friday, and there will reportedly be a cap of 25,000 tickets available for both nights.

It was recently reported by Jon Alba that WWE will have seating pods, In addition, he is now reporting the company will provide free masks to fans and they will also administer temperature checks for everyone attending the Raymond James Stadium in line with COVID-19 protocols.

"I can confirm #WrestleMania will be limited capacity with approximately 25,000 people each night. Seating pods with social distancing. Masks required at all times, and there will be free masks upon entry with temperature checks and health screenings."
